How to cook chicken breast in dutch oven? Start by searing on the stovetop for golden color and flavor, then finish in the oven (often covered) for moisture retention. Dutch oven chicken breast cook time typically ranges from 20–45 minutes total, depending on method—sear 3–4 minutes per side, then bake at 350–375°F until internal temperature reaches 165°F. Use a meat thermometer for safety and juiciness.

Can you cook frozen chicken breast in dutch oven? Yes, but thaw first for best results and even cooking. If using frozen, add extra time (30–60 minutes) and plenty of liquid to prevent drying—many prefer thawing for optimal texture.

Juicy Dutch Oven Chicken Breast with Potatoes and Vegetables (Table Recipe)
This classic dutch oven chicken breast with vegetables is a hearty, one-pot wonder—tender chicken, roasted veggies, and natural pan juices. It’s one of the easy dutch oven chicken breast recipes that’s beginner-friendly and nutritious.
| Section | Details |
| Ingredients | – 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(6–8 oz each)- 2 tbsp olive oil- 4 medium potatoes, diced- 3 carrots, sliced- 1 onion, quartered- 3 garlic cloves, minced- 1 cup chicken broth- 1 tsp dried thyme- 1 tsp paprika- Salt and pepper to taste- Fresh parsley for garnish (optional) |
| Instructions | 1.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).2. Season chicken with salt, pepper, paprika, and thyme.3. Heat 1 tbsp oil in Dutch oven over medium-high on stovetop; sear chicken 3–4 minutes per side until golden. Remove and set aside.4. Add remaining oil, potatoes, carrots, onion, and garlic; sauté 5 minutes.5. Pour in broth, scrape up bits, return chicken on top.6. Cover and bake 25–35 minutes until chicken reaches 165°F and veggies are tender.7. Rest 5 minutes, garnish, and serve. |
| Prep Time | 15 minutes |
| Cook Time | 30–40 minutes |
| Servings | 4 |
| Approx. Nutrition per Serving | Calories: 380 |
| Tips | For creamier sauce, stir in a splash of cream at end. Great for dutch oven chicken breast meal prep—portion leftovers for lunches. |
This dish delivers perfectly juicy chicken and flavorful veggies in one pot.

Creamy Dutch Oven Chicken Breast
For a richer option, make creamy dutch oven chicken breast. Sear chicken as above, then sauté garlic and onions. Add chicken broth, heavy cream (or half-and-half for lighter), Parmesan, and herbs like thyme or rosemary. Return chicken, cover, and bake at 350°F for 20–25 minutes until 165°F. The sauce thickens beautifully—serve over rice or noodles for a comforting dutch oven boneless chicken breast meal.

Lemon Garlic Dutch Oven Chicken Breast
Brighten things up with lemon dutch oven chicken breast. Sear seasoned chicken, then add sliced lemons, minced garlic, chicken broth, and fresh herbs (like oregano or basil). Cover and bake at 375°F for 25–30 minutes. The citrus tenderizes and adds zing—pair with steamed greens for a healthy dutch oven chicken breast recipes twist.

Braised Dutch Oven Chicken Breast with Vegetables
Braised chicken breast dutch oven style is ideal for fall-apart tenderness. Brown chicken, then add root veggies (carrots, celery, potatoes), broth, and seasonings. Simmer covered on low stovetop or oven at 325°F for 30–40 minutes. This slow method keeps chicken moist and veggies flavorful—perfect for quick dutch oven chicken breast meals with depth.

Italian Dutch Oven Chicken Breast
For Italian dutch oven chicken breast, sear chicken with Italian seasoning, then add marinara sauce, bell peppers, onions, and olives. Bake covered at 375°F for 25–30 minutes. Top with mozzarella in the last 5 minutes for melt—serve with pasta or crusty bread for a crowd-pleasing dinner.

Herb and Garlic Dutch Oven Chicken Breast
Herb dutch oven chicken breast shines with fresh rosemary, thyme, and garlic. Sear, deglaze with white wine or broth, add herbs and garlic, then bake covered. The aromatics permeate the chicken for elegant simplicity—great for dutch oven chicken breast dinner parties.

Spicy Dutch Oven Chicken Breast
Add heat with spicy dutch oven chicken breast. Rub with chili powder, cayenne, cumin, and paprika before searing. Add diced tomatoes, jalapeños, and broth for a spicy braise. Bake until tender—serve with rice or tortillas for a bold twist.

Tips for Perfect Dutch Oven Chicken Breast
- Always preheat oven and sear first for flavor.
- Use bone-in for extra juiciness if preferred, but boneless works great.
- Dutch oven chicken breast temperature: Always 165°F internal.
- Add liquids (broth, wine) to prevent drying.
- For seared dutch oven chicken breast, finish uncovered briefly for crispier top.
